[IA64] separate mapped_regs and vpd, handle various page size
authorawilliam@xenbuild.aw <awilliam@xenbuild.aw>
Fri, 7 Jul 2006 16:34:45 +0000 (10:34 -0600)
committerawilliam@xenbuild.aw <awilliam@xenbuild.aw>
Fri, 7 Jul 2006 16:34:45 +0000 (10:34 -0600)
commit01f11cd78959f8a31a67c9bb00c800cc8408cecc
treed3751fab3a9a47895003e97da71318f30fde61ee
parent738ec5b59ac18a352074821af915784c218f2eb0
[IA64] separate mapped_regs and vpd, handle various page size

Allow Xen page size != 16KB.

Decorelate XSI size and page_size.
Separate mapped_regs and vpd to save memory in non-VTi mode.

Signed-off-by: Tristan Gingold <tristan.gingold@bull.net>
xen/arch/ia64/vmx/vmx_init.c
xen/arch/ia64/xen/domain.c
xen/arch/ia64/xen/ivt.S
xen/arch/ia64/xen/privop.c
xen/arch/ia64/xen/xenasm.S
xen/arch/ia64/xen/xensetup.c
xen/include/asm-ia64/xenpage.h
xen/include/public/arch-ia64.h